An eighth-grade civics group visited the Affordable Housing Trust on June 3 to discuss how housing affordability affects teachers, coaches and community members; Trust members pointed to local housing programs and offered to meet with the students again.
A group of eighth graders from Nantucket joined the Affordable Housing Trust meeting on June 3 to describe how housing affordability has affected teachers, coaches and other adults they know.
